Day 1: Belgrade, Serbia
- Morning: Start your day with a visit to the Belgrade Fortress, one of the city's most iconic landmarks. Enjoy panoramic views of the confluence of the Sava and Danube rivers.
- Afternoon: Explore the bohemian quarter of Skadarlija, known for its charming cobblestone streets, art galleries, and traditional Serbian restaurants.
- Evening: Experience Belgrade's vibrant nightlife scene by visiting one of the many bars or clubs along the famous Strahinjića Bana street.
Day 2: Novi Sad, Serbia
- Morning: Take a day trip to Novi Sad, known for its picturesque architecture and lively atmosphere. Visit the Petrovaradin Fortress and enjoy stunning views of the city and the Danube River.
- Afternoon: Explore the charming streets of Novi Sad's Old Town, filled with cafes, shops, and historic buildings.
- Evening: Attend a traditional Serbian folklore performance or enjoy a leisurely dinner at a local restaurant.
Day 3: Thessaloniki, Greece
- Morning: Catch a flight from Belgrade to Thessaloniki, Greece. Upon arrival, visit the White Tower, a symbol of the city, and stroll along the waterfront promenade.
- Afternoon: Explore the historic Ano Poli (Upper Town) district, known for its traditional architecture and stunning views of the city.
- Evening: Indulge in delicious Greek cuisine at a local taverna and immerse yourself in Thessaloniki's vibrant nightlife scene.
